PHOTOS: Samuel Eto'o Presents His Multimillion Fleet of Cars
Samuel Eto’o has made good use of his bumper salary by amassing a fleet of cars worth £4million.
The pick of the Chelsea FC striker’s fleet is the £1.55m Bugatti Veyron which was specially delivered along with three other vehicles to the London club’s training ground after his move from Russian club Anzhi this summer.
In addition to Veyron, Eto’o has spent big on a £1.25m Aston Martin One-77, according to The Sun. The Cameroon forward, 31, also snapped up a luxury Maybach Xenatec for a whopping £750,000 and an Aston Martin V12 Zagato for £450,000.
Eto’o has always been a fan of cars and even reportedly offered former Cameroon striker Roger Milla a Porsche as a Christmas present in 2010.
“I like to have a few cars because it gives me choice and it doesn’t hurt anybody. To give happiness, the first thing is to be happy oneself, and I am,” Samuel Eto’o once said.
